Advanced Boating Services Operator/Boat Builder & Repairer

training img
Areas Of Interest:   Boat Building, Service & Repair
Certificate Level:  Certificate IV
Certificate Name:  Certificate IV In Boating Services
Certificate Description:  Employees assist in the running of a boating marina and boat storage and services operation. Knowledge of vessel safety, trip preparation requirements and general boat maintenance is required. Additionally, administration and financial skills are also used to assist with the running of the operation.
Code:  MEM40205

Skills & Knowledge you will learn

Apply principles of occupational health and safety in the work environment
Plan to undertake a routine task
Apply quality procedures
Organise and communicate information
Work with others in a manufacturing, engineering or related environment
Classify recreational boating technologies and features
Work safely on marine craft
Follow work procedures to maintain the marine environment
Maintain quality of environment by following marine codes
Participate in environmentally sustainable work practices
Refuel vessels
Check operational capability of marine craft
Carry out trip preparation and planning
Safely operate a powered recreational boat
Respond to boating emergencies and incidents
Report on financial activities
Control records
Produce complex business documents
Maintain business technology
Prepare financial reports
Interpret technical drawing
Operate mobile load shifting equipment
Undertake manual handling
Perform engineering measurement
Work safely with industrial chemicals and materials
Use hand tools
Use power tools/hand held operations
Apply fibre reinforced materials
Maintain marine vessel surfaces
